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9426952 672 60 38012
5669626048 30148816581
5669626048 30148816581
4911 8980489 42 33
All about undefined
Interested in learning more?
5669626048 30148816581
4911 8980489 42 33
See more
2204 83632477254 59635790017
472 4593199 460083076 675 188578
See more
70536932489 359011054 679
066005447 740 92280
See more